Introducing AgentQuartz: AI at Your Fingertips
A new macOS application called AgentQuartz aims to streamline AI interactions for developers and power users by embedding popular AI models directly into the system's menu bar. The app allows users to access functionalities from models like Anthropic's Claude and the Cursor IDE's AI features without needing to switch applications or open dedicated browser tabs.
AgentQuartz positions itself as a productivity enhancer, bringing AI chat and code completion capabilities to a persistent, easily accessible location. This means developers can query AI for code snippets, explanations, or debugging assistance, and receive code completions, all from the convenience of their macOS menu bar. The core value proposition lies in reducing context switching and keeping AI tools readily available for immediate use during development workflows.

Technical Considerations and API Access
For AgentQuartz to function, users will likely need to have API access to the underlying AI models they wish to use, such as Anthropic's Claude. This typically involves obtaining API keys and potentially incurring costs based on usage. The application itself acts as an interface, abstracting away the direct interaction with web-based chat UIs or complex IDE integrations, but it does not bypass the need for backend API subscriptions.
The integration with Cursor is more interesting. Cursor is built on VS Code but heavily modified to include AI features. If AgentQuartz is leveraging Cursor's AI, it might be accessing specific APIs or libraries that Cursor itself uses. This could imply a deeper integration than simply calling a general-purpose LLM API, potentially allowing for more context-aware code completion or analysis that is tailored to the Cursor ecosystem.
The development of such an application also raises questions about the long-term stability of these integrations. AI providers frequently update their APIs, and IDEs like Cursor can undergo significant changes. Developers of AgentQuartz will need to maintain the application to ensure compatibility with ongoing updates from Claude and Cursor, a task that requires continuous effort and technical expertise.
